CVE-2020-1886 – A buffer overflow in WhatsApp for Android prior to v2.20.11 and WhatsApp

A buffer overflow in WhatsApp for Android prior to v2.20.11 and WhatsApp Business for Android prior to v2.20.2 could have allowed an out-of-bounds write via a specially crafted video stream after receiving and answering a malicious video call.
